网页可视化开发需要哪些编程语言?
随着互联网技术的飞速发展,网页可视化开发已经成为当下热门的前端技术。对于开发者来说,掌握一门或多门编程语言是必不可少的。那么,网页可视化开发需要哪些编程语言呢?本文将为您详细解析。
一、HTML(超文本标记语言)
作为网页可视化的基础,HTML是构建网页的基本语言。它定义了网页的结构和内容,使得浏览器能够正确地解析和展示网页。HTML 是网页可视化的基石,无论您使用何种编程语言进行开发,都离不开 HTML。
二、CSS(层叠样式表)
CSS 用于控制网页的样式和布局,它允许开发者对网页元素进行美化,例如字体、颜色、边框等。CSS 在网页可视化开发中扮演着至关重要的角色,它可以使网页更具吸引力,提升用户体验。
三、JavaScript
JavaScript 是一种客户端脚本语言,它允许网页实现动态效果和交互功能。JavaScript 是网页可视化开发的核心,它可以让网页“活”起来,例如实现动画效果、表单验证、用户交互等。
四、Vue.js
Vue.js 是一款流行的前端框架,它简化了前端开发的流程,使得开发者可以更高效地构建用户界面。Vue.js 具有易学易用、组件化开发等特点,是网页可视化开发中常用的框架之一。
五、React
React 是由 Facebook 开发的一款前端框架,它采用虚拟DOM技术,使得网页渲染更加高效。React 的组件化开发理念使得代码更加模块化,便于维护和扩展。在网页可视化开发中,React 也是一个不错的选择。
六、Angular
Angular 是 Google 开发的一款前端框架,它基于 TypeScript 语言,具有强大的功能和丰富的生态系统。Angular 的模块化开发、双向数据绑定等特点,使得它成为大型项目开发的理想选择。
案例分析:
以一个电商网站为例,其网页可视化开发可能涉及以下编程语言:
- HTML:构建网页的基本结构,如商品列表、购物车等。
- CSS:美化网页,如设置字体、颜色、背景等。
- JavaScript:实现动态效果,如商品搜索、排序等。
- Vue.js:构建用户界面,如商品展示、购物车管理等。
- 后端语言(如 PHP、Java、Python 等):处理业务逻辑,如订单处理、用户管理等。
总结:
网页可视化开发需要多种编程语言的协同工作。掌握 HTML、CSS、JavaScript 等基础语言是必不可少的,同时根据项目需求选择合适的框架和工具,可以大大提高开发效率。希望本文能为您在网页可视化开发的道路上提供一些帮助。
猜你喜欢:云原生可观测性